Home
last modified time | relevance | path

Searched refs:peekable (Results 1 – 25 of 36) sorted by relevance

12

/external/rust/crates/itertools/src/
Dwith_position.rs13 peekable: Peekable<Fuse<I>>, field
20 clone_fields!(handled_first, peekable);
29 peekable: iter.fuse().peekable(), in with_position()
65 match self.peekable.next() { in next()
72 match self.peekable.peek() { in next()
79 match self.peekable.peek() { in next()
91 self.peekable.size_hint() in size_hint()
/external/rust/crates/futures/tests/
Dstream_peekable.rs2 fn peekable() { in peekable() function
8 let peekable: Peekable<_> = stream::iter(vec![1u8, 2, 3]).peekable(); in peekable() localVariable
9 pin_mut!(peekable); in peekable()
10 assert_eq!(peekable.as_mut().peek().await, Some(&1u8)); in peekable()
11 assert_eq!(peekable.collect::<Vec<u8>>().await, vec![1, 2, 3]); in peekable()
/external/rust/crates/heck/src/
Dlib.rs84 let mut char_indices = word.char_indices().peekable(); in transform()
143 let mut chars = s.chars().peekable(); in lowercase()
/external/rust/crates/futures-util/src/stream/stream/
Dpeek.rs138 if let Some(peekable) = inner { in poll()
139 ready!(peekable.as_mut().poll_peek(cx)); in poll()
/external/rust/crates/peeking_take_while/
DREADME.md20 // Bring the `peeking_take_while` method for peekable iterators into
34 let mut iter_ys = ys.into_iter().peekable();
/external/rust/crates/itertools/tests/
Dpeeking_take_while.rs6 let mut r = (0..10).peekable(); in peeking_take_while_peekable()
/external/rust/crates/paste/src/
Dlib.rs190 let mut tokens = input.into_iter().peekable(); in expand()
341 let mut tokens = input.into_iter().peekable(); in parse_bracket_as_segments()
Dattr.rs106 let mut tokens = attr.into_iter().peekable(); in do_paste_name_value_attr()
Dsegment.rs126 let mut inner = group.stream().into_iter().peekable(); in parse()
/external/rust/crates/futures/tests_disabled/
Dstream.rs175 fn peekable() { in peekable() function
176 assert_done(|| list().peekable().collect(), Ok(vec![1, 2, 3])); in peekable()
303 inner: list().peekable(), in peek()
/external/rust/crates/clap/src/args/arg_builder/
Doption.rs77 let mut it = vec.iter().peekable(); in fmt()
89 let mut it = (0..num).peekable(); in fmt()
/external/rust/crates/proc-macro-error-attr/src/
Dparse.rs9 let mut input = input.into_iter().peekable(); in parse_input()
/external/rust/crates/codespan-reporting/src/term/
Dviews.rs282 let mut labeled_files = labeled_files.into_iter().peekable(); in render()
312 .peekable(); in render()
Drenderer.rs253 let mut multi_labels_iter = multi_labels.iter().peekable(); in render_snippet_source()
552 let mut multi_labels_iter = multi_labels.iter().enumerate().peekable(); in render_snippet_source()
939 let mut multi_labels_iter = multi_labels.iter().peekable(); in inner_gutter()
/external/rust/crates/serde_derive/src/
Dser.rs271 .peekable(); in serialize_tuple_struct()
335 .peekable(); in serialize_struct_as_struct()
374 .peekable(); in serialize_struct_as_map()
814 .peekable(); in serialize_tuple_variant()
891 .peekable(); in serialize_struct_variant()
965 .peekable(); in serialize_struct_variant_with_flatten()
/external/rust/crates/async-stream-impl/src/
Dlib.rs247 let mut input = input.into_iter().peekable(); in replace_for_await()
/external/rust/crates/fallible-iterator/src/
Dtest.rs290 fn peekable() { in peekable() function
291 let mut it = convert(vec![0, 1].into_iter().map(Ok::<i32, ()>)).peekable(); in peekable()
/external/rust/crates/regex/src/
Dre_unicode.rs551 let mut it = self.find_iter(text).enumerate().peekable(); in replacen()
571 let mut it = self.captures_iter(text).enumerate().peekable(); in replacen()
Dre_bytes.rs492 let mut it = self.find_iter(text).enumerate().peekable(); in replacen()
512 let mut it = self.captures_iter(text).enumerate().peekable(); in replacen()
/external/rust/crates/proc-macro2/src/
Dparse.rs355 let mut chars = input.char_indices().peekable(); in cooked_string()
602 let mut chars = input.chars().peekable(); in float_digits()
/external/rust/crates/clap/src/app/
Dhelp.rs337 let mut it = vec.iter().peekable(); in val()
349 let mut it = (0..num).peekable(); in val()
/external/rust/crates/pin-project-internal/src/
Dutils.rs246 let mut iter = tokens.clone().into_iter().peekable(); in visit_token_stream()
/external/rust/crates/bindgen/src/ir/
Dcomp.rs504 let mut raw_fields = raw_fields.into_iter().fuse().peekable(); in raw_fields_to_fields_and_bitfield_units()
526 .peekable(); in raw_fields_to_fields_and_bitfield_units()
/external/rust/crates/thiserror-impl/src/
Dexpand.rs348 let mut members = fields.iter().map(|field| &field.member).peekable(); in fields_pat()
/external/rust/crates/itertools/src/adaptors/
Dmod.rs538 a: a.into_iter().peekable(), in merge_by_new()
539 b: b.into_iter().peekable(), in merge_by_new()

12